Grande Golf Club set to host 10th annual Grande Championship

10th Annual Grande Championship Sunday, May 21st Grande Golf Club 1579 Floyd Avenue Jackson MI, 49201 See how you can perform under the conditions the professionals face every week. This tournament will have an open and a senior division. Tee times begin at 8:00 AM. The open division will be open to anyone. Men will play the black tees (7,157 yards), while women will play the white tees (5,911 yards). The senior division will be open to anyone 50 years of age or older. Men will play the blue tees (6,443 yards), while women will play the red tees (4,785 yards). Both the open and senior divisions will consist of an 18-hole qualifying round, with the top 5 qualifiers from each division moving on to a 9-hole combined Shootout nicknamed "The Chase," to decide our champion. In the shootout, the high score on each hole will drop out until we are left with one player standing at the end of the 9-holes. Pairings will be based on handicap (or average 18-hole score). SAU Athletics unveils new logo

SPRING ARBOR, Mich. – At the first annual Cougar Nation Athletic (CNA) Awards banquet Sunday night, Spring Arbor University Athletics introduced a new branding system that will set the visual direction of Cougar Athletics for years to come. The rebranding also coincides with the 50th anniversary of Cougar athletics.   The new brand identity is exclusive to SAU Athletics and includes new primary and secondary marks, as well as custom typography and numbers.   “Our goal was to develop a complete and unifying brand identity that not only honors our rich tradition, but is a powerful representation of who we are and who we aspire to be,” said sports information director, Chris Bauman.   Conversations about the need for a rebranding effort, which would establish a unique identity for SAU Athletics and bring a consistent look across all of its teams, have been happening for the last few years. Brockie Takes His Fourth Spring Thaw Title

(photo: Mike Brockie, Courtesy Cascades Golf Course) By Gary Kalahar JTV Sports Mike Brockie didn’t spend much time getting ready for the season-opening Spring Thaw golf tournament. And apparently he didn’t need to. With limited practice and not getting in his first 18-hole round until six days before the tournament, Brockie still walked away with the Spring Thaw title Sunday at soggy Cascades Golf Course. Brockie, on top by two strokes after Saturday’s first round, never surrendered the lead while shooting a 2-over-par 74 for an even-par 144 total. Greg Zeller and Noah Schneider tied for second at 146. Brockie said he felt surprisingly good about his game a week ago after his first full round. “I thought, ‘Holy cow, what’s going on?’” he said. That sentiment might be shared by a lot of Brockie’s competitors who are wondering whether Jackson’s dominant golfer of this decade is ever going to slow down. Perhaps they shouldn’t hold their breath. The 46-year-old Brockie, winner of 15 major local titles since 2010 (and 19 overall) and the Player of the Year six of the last seven years, has long been known as one of the city’s biggest hitters. Spring Arbor finishes fourth at CL Men’s Golf Championship

FORT WAYNE, Ind. – The Spring Arbor University men’s golf team finished fourth at the 2017 Crossroads League Championship, held at Pine Valley Country Club in Fort Wayne, Indiana.   The Cougars were unable to make up any ground during Tuesday’s final round, posting a team score of 318 to finish with a 54-hole tournament with a 926.   For the second straight year, Taylor University won captured the tournament championship with a team score of 867 (281-293-293). Marian University (886) earned second place while Indiana Wesleyan University (897) followed in third place.     THE TEAM SCOREBOARD (TOP 5 TEAMS) Taylor – 281-293-293-867 Marian – 298-300-288-886 Indiana Wesleyan – 304-297-296-897 Spring Arbor – 305-303-318-926 Saint Francis – 306-319-308-933   SPRING ARBOR SCORES Cameron Conley – 71-73-80-224 (10th) Spenser Fisher – 79-75-79-233 (T-22nd) Josh Haadsma – 76-82-79-237 (T-28th) Sean Sommerville – 85-77-80-242 (T-32nd) John Karcher – 79-78-86-243 (34th)
